(C) 2009 А.А. Чебатуркин
Санкт-Петербургский университет информационных технологий, механики и оптики
В данной работе изучается применение генетических алгоритмов для генерации конечных автоматов. Для подробного анализа выбрана одна из наиболее известных в этой области задач - "Умный муравей".
Используя "Виртуальную лабораторию для генерации конечных автоматов с помощью генетических алгоритмов", реализован клеточный генетический алгоритм для случая представления особей-автоматов в виде битовых строк.
Используемый в работе подход позволяет построить автоматы, у которых функция приспособленности оказывается не ниже, чем у автоматов, построенных с помощью полного перебора или вручную.